Our upcoming workshop is designed exclusively for graduate nursing students who are eager to delve deep into the intricacies of the Roy Adaptation Model for use in projects. Developed by the esteemed Sister Callista Roy, the RAM is a renowned nursing theory that offers a robust framework for healthcare professionals, especially nurses, to understand how individuals adapt to the multitude of challenges and changes they face in their lives.
